06:0 PE (PE(6:0/6:0)) is a water-soluble phospholipid characterized by its short acyl chains, exhibiting notable antitumor activity and the ability to inhibit tumor progression in vivo, alongside antiproliferative and proapoptotic effects, while serving as a precursor for phosphatidylcholine and phosphatidylethanolamine.

16:0-06:0 NBD PE (C6-NBD-PE) is a commonly used fluorescent phospholipid analog and membrane-disrupting agent for investigating membrane lipid structure and dynamics. In aqueous buffers, the self-assembly of 16:0-06:0 NBD PE can be disrupted via binding to methylated α-, β-, and γ-cyclodextrins. 16:0-06:0 NBD PE can be selectively extracted from lipid vesicles upon the addition of methylated cyclodextrins, with an extraction efficiency lower than that of NBD-PC and NBD-SM analogs .

The cytoskeleton is responsible for contraction, cell motility, movement of organelles and vesicles through the cytoplasm, cytokinesis, intracellular signal transduction, and many other functions that are essential for cellular homeostasis and survival. It accomplishes these tasks through three basic structures: F-actin, microtubules, and intermediate filaments (IFs). The cytoskeleton is a dynamic structure where the three major filaments and tubules are under the influence of proteins that regulate their length, state of polymerization, and level of cross-linking. Since cytoskeleton is involved in virtually all cellular processes, cytoskeletal protein aberrations are the underlying reason for many pathological phenotypes, including several cardiovascular disease syndromes, neurodegeneration, cancer, liver cirrhosis, pulmonary fibrosis, and blistering skin diseases.
